Ezequiel was born in Buenos Aires, ArgenDna, in 1986. Since 2024, he has served as Principal Guest Conductor of the Na1onal Orchestra of Argen1ne Music "Juan de Dios Filiberto". He holds a Bachelor's degree in Musical Arts with a specializaDon in Orchestral ConducDng from the Na1onal Arts University of Argen1na, where he studied under Mario Benzecry. Awarded scholarships by the Mozarteum ArgenDno and the State of Israel, he conDnued his studies at the "Buchmann-Mehta" School of Music at Tel Aviv University with Yoav Talmi, graduaDng with honors with a Master's degree in Orchestral ConducDng. He received the Excellence Scholarship and the Colton FoundaDon Scholarship for his outstanding performance. He was approved worldwide by John Williams as a conductor for the Star Wars saga, starDng with Star Wars: A New Hope and Star Wars: The Empire Strikes Back alongside the NaDonal Symphony Orchestra of Uruguay at the NaDonal Auditorium of SODRE in Montevideo, where he also conducted Symphony for Our Planet by NaDonal Geographic and will conduct Star Wars: The Return of the Jedi in 2026, which he already conducted during the 2024 season at Teatro Colón with the Stable Orchestra, as well as overseeing the LaDn American premiere of Marvel Studios Infinity Saga In Concert in Buenos Aires in 2025. He has served as Music Director for Swan Lake (2019), The Nutcracker (2022), The Corsair (2023), Sleeping Beauty, La Bayadère (2024), and Paquita (2025) with the Stable Ballet of Teatro Colón. He will have his debut with the Na1onal Ballet of Uruguay in 2026 conducDng The Corsair. From 2018 to 2024, he was the director and music director of the Orchestral Academy of Teatro Colón, and he currently teaches Orchestral ConducDng at the Na1onal Arts University of Argen1na. AddiDonally, he was the assistant music director of the Buenos Aires Philharmonic Orchestra from 2017 to 2019. He frequently collaborates with major orchestras in ArgenDna, Brazil, and Chile. He was the Associate Conductor of the Na1onal Youth Symphony Orchestra "José de San MarLn". He has worked as an assistant conductor to Kent Nagano at the Hamburg State Philharmonic Orchestra, as well as Evelino Pidò and Enrique Diemecke, all at Teatro Colón. Previously, he served as a preparatory teacher for the Israel Chamber Orchestra and the Eduardo Mata Youth Orchestra of UNAM, México. He was the orchestral preparator for Disney 100 in Concert and the Music Director for Pixar in Concert at Teatro Colón.
